Transaction 85b21b84876f5f31fc8e3ea8b63bc20c214cea5a59114fcd6540fe802566798a
1 Input
1 Output
-
85b21b84876f5f31fc8e3ea8b63bc20c214cea5a59114fcd6540fe802566798a:0
- value
- 2029130
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 1d92eb3270ac20eecd567cbc759981dafbc22007 OP_EQUALVERIFY OP_CHECKSIG
- address
- LMvKrsMZumXCEe8nheAaqSCFEAz9fCnzKY